Image processing API

Sidenote

This project is taken from an idea of the Udacity Full Stack JavaScript Nanodegree but done outside of it due to hearing about it from a friend

In general this is my first project with TypeScript and should serve as an API to take images and create resized thumbnail versions of them, simple and dirty. Just take advantage if my code is of any help to you.

Functionality

  • API will create a thumbnail version of an already existing full size image
  • If the thumbnail already exist - for example from a previous try - it simply puts out the already existing thumbnail -> no new resizing
  • height and width can be given with the query as parameters
  • the resized thumbnail can also be given to the client for additional usecases
  • also an endpoint is given to show the available full images

API reference

Parameter Type Description
filename string Required - filename of the full image to be resized
width number Required - final width
height number Required - final height

List available full images which can be accessed through the endpoint (GET)

/api/listImages

Create thumbnail version of requested full image (GET)

/api/image?filename={filename}&width={width}&height={height}

Scripts

Build the project

npm run build

Start dev server

npm run dev

Run ESLint

npm run eslint

Run Prettier

npm run prettier

Start the application

npm run start

Run tests with Jasmine

npm run test
